Where to Find and Download RetroPie ROMs (Free and Legally)

Let’s play!

Ash (359)

Jan 11, 2021

10 minutes

RetroPie has been installed on your Raspberry Pi. You have a controller in your hands and it is plugged into your TV. There are no games you can play.

RetroPie: How to Install (and Use) RetroPie!

We have everything you need to legally get your hands on free games. This guide contains everything you need in order to download ROMs (game file) for most of the RetroPie consoles.

After you have something to play with, make sure to check out our guide on adding ROMs to RetroPie.

 RetroPie: How to add ROMs using a USB Drive.

Raspberry Pi

Howchoo is reader-supported If you purchase via our links, we may be eligible to receive a small affiliate commission.

Table of Contents

Jump to the next step

  1. Types of ROMs

  2. List of public domain ROMs

  3. Homebrew ROMs: List

These are my interests



h/retropie * 39 guides


Raspberry Pi

h/pi = 250 guides



h/gaming * 242 Guides

RetroPie series


Types of ROMs

There are many file types and formats available for RetroPie Roms. They can vary from one console to another, and they may fall under different legal jurisdictions. The most popular types of ROMs are copyrighted and abandonware, public domain, homebrew, and public domain.


Existing businesses and individuals can licence ROMs. Many countries consider downloading these ROMs a crime. Some countries allow citizens the right to keep a backup copy of any games or titles that they own. Before you pursue any of these titles, it is a good idea to read the applicable laws.

You can also find ROMs in RetroPie’s ROMs packs on any torrent site. However, it is best to not download copyrighted titles.


Includes content that is not in the legal “grey zone”. Copyright owners or businesses are not available or do not want to licence their copyrights.

Public domain

Legally, ROMs can be downloaded by the public. These ROMs are available for personal use.


Individuals or small groups can create ROMs. These ROMs are often created by individuals or small teams, and were made long after the console’s prime. Little Sound DJ, for example, was created in 2001 to allow musicians to create chiptune music with original GameBoys. (For more examples of current GameBoy tech, see our official list of GameBoy Mods. It’s important to keep in mind that homebrew does not necessarily mean that it is legal or free to download.

The Ultimate Original Game Boy Modding GuideGame Boys have it all. Let’s make them even more awesome!

This guide will only include public domain and homebrew material that is free from copyright restrictions. After you’re done, check out the other Raspberry Pi projects!

Raspberry Pi Projects Find amazing Raspberry Pi projects for every skill level!


List of public domain ROMs

This list contains a selection of ROMs that are available in public domain. While we have highlighted the major consoles, more information can be found at the website sources.

Sources: MAME, Zophar


Console ROMs
Arcade / MAME Available ROMs
Gameboy / Gameboy Colour Available ROMs
NES Available ROMs
Dreamcast Available ROMs
Genesis Available ROMs
SNES Available ROMs


Our list of the top video games each year includes links to older arcade ROMs.

This list was not without its challenges!


Homebrew ROMs: List

These ROMs are free to download and can be used for homebrew. The table lists major consoles, though more can be found on the website.

Sources: PDRoms


Console ROMs
Arcade / MAME Available ROMs
Gameboy / Gameboy Colour Available ROMs
NES Available ROMs
Dreamcast Available ROMs
Genesis Available ROMs
SNES Available ROMs




Similar Articles



Please enter your comment!
Please enter your name here



Most Popular